JANUS et Cie head Janice Feldman shares what furnishes her zest for life.

-

THE ARTIST WHO HAS BEEN AN ENDURING INFLUENCE? Brâncusi [6]. CONTEMPORA­RY ART YOU MOST ADMIRE? Paintings by Fabienne Verdier, Gerhard Richter [4], Giorgio Celiberti. Functional art: Ingrid Donat [9]. Classical contempora­ry: David Hockney [7]. DO YOU COLLECT ANYTHING? Too much and I’m trying to edit my collection­s! Even as a child I had an eye for the best of treasures. When I was 17 I bought a Picasso drawing at auction for $400. FASHION MUST HAVES? Good jewellery, mostly necklaces [5] and bracelets. Gold is my metal of choice. FAVOURITE WATCH? My precious mother’s Rolex Oyster [11]. FRAGRANCE OF CHOICE? In winter: ‘Bal à Versailles’ [10]. In summer a favourite scent is Atkinsons lavender soap, which I buy in Milan. My grandfathe­r was a nose: a creator of perfume, so I am very sensitive to fragrance. BOOKS WHAT ARE YOU READING NOW BOTH FICTION AND ART/ DESIGN? On my next long ight I will bring The Hare with Amber Eyes. Reading/studying about the painter Magritte [8]. BEST DOWNTIME IF YOU EVER HAVE ANY PURSUIT? I have little downtime and love living fast-paced. JANUS et Cie gives me energy and quenches my zest for life. I recently had a bit of a rest at my beach house in Carpinteri­a, CA. I had a lovely massage on the deck just above the sand and then a swim in the Paci c! COFFEE OR TEA? Tea from herbs in my garden. I just wash them and throw them into a pot: mint, fennel, verbena, thyme. ENTERTAINI­NG AT HOME AND RESTAURANT OF CHOICE? At home is my rst choice. Also at Restaurant André in Singapore. PREFERRED TIPPLE? I very much enjoy a glass of Champagne [1]. FILMS THAT HAVE INSPIRED YOU? Lion; The Garden of the FinziConti­nis, Sophie’s Choice, The Pianist [13], Life is Beautiful. SHOPS YOU FREQUENT? Bell’occhio in San Francisco is my favourite. It is a little shop with antiques, curiositie­s and beautiful stationery. MAGAZINES YOU READ REGULARLY? Departures and design magazines. JANUS et Cie has partnered with AD for many years. DOES YOUR LOVE OF FASHION AND DESIGN EXTEND TO CARS? I love cars and have an af nity for French automobile manufactur­er Talbot-lago [12]. The shape of these vintage cars is inspiring. TRAVEL FAVOURITE REGULAR HAUNT AND WHERE IS ON YOUR MUST SEE LIST? Venice, Italy, during the off-season: it is especially nice in the heart of winter. My must-see places are Patagonia and Tasmania [2], to which I am planning a trip. WHAT ARE YOU WORKING ON NOW? JANUS et Cie is known for creating handcrafte­d, design-savvy outdoor furniture [3] and it is important to us to constantly bring innovative products to market. I am always working on new collection­s for the company from outdoor products that look just as great inside the home to unique accessorie­s and imaginativ­e textiles. Personally I am painting, drawing and working on my garden(s), hoping to grow even more perfect purple tomatoes at my home in California. I am also improving my swimming distance and stroke. janusetcie.com
